Output 7ebc35462414de57d76b429a1d9ad95a564bbc4dfea03f8f8f2520a8ed27528b:2

value
626182
script pubkey
OP_0 OP_PUSHBYTES_20 3eb596abd79dafbe2dcc709949b4067f6da8821f
address
ltc1q866ed27hnkhmutwvwzv5ndqx0ak63qslxushdt
transaction
7ebc35462414de57d76b429a1d9ad95a564bbc4dfea03f8f8f2520a8ed27528b
spent
true